A New Era of Fan Engagement Dawns

Prediction market platform Polymarket is stepping up to the plate with a significant new deal, announcing a formal partnership with Major League Baseball (MLB). This collaboration marks a major milestone for Polymarket, signaling its aggressive expansion into the professional sports arena and offering a novel way for baseball enthusiasts to engage with the game.

Beyond the Scoreboard

This isn’t Polymarket’s first foray into sports partnerships, but the MLB deal stands out due to the league’s immense popularity and widespread appeal. The agreement will likely see Polymarket offering markets on various MLB events, allowing users to wager on game outcomes, player statistics, and potentially even broader season-long trends. Such a move taps into a growing desire among sports fans to interact with their favorite games in more dynamic and data-driven ways, moving beyond traditional fantasy leagues and sports betting.

The partnership underscores a broader trend of sports organizations exploring innovative ways to connect with their audiences, especially younger demographics who are increasingly comfortable with decentralized technologies and prediction markets. For fans, this could translate into a more immersive viewing experience, where every pitch and at-bat carries an added layer of speculative excitement. As Polymarket continues to forge these high-profile alliances, the future of fan interaction in professional sports is clearly being reshaped.
